I.M. Filanovsky is a scholar working on Electrical and Electronic Engineering, Biomedical Engineering and Computer Networks and Communications. According to data from OpenAlex, I.M. Filanovsky has authored 224 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 193 papers in Electrical and Electronic Engineering, 120 papers in Biomedical Engineering and 34 papers in Computer Networks and Communications. Recurrent topics in I.M. Filanovsky's work include Analog and Mixed-Signal Circuit Design (108 papers), Radio Frequency Integrated Circuit Design (83 papers) and Advancements in PLL and VCO Technologies (39 papers). I.M. Filanovsky is often cited by papers focused on Analog and Mixed-Signal Circuit Design (108 papers), Radio Frequency Integrated Circuit Design (83 papers) and Advancements in PLL and VCO Technologies (39 papers). I.M. Filanovsky collaborates with scholars based in Canada, Portugal and Netherlands. I.M. Filanovsky's co-authors include Ahmed Allam, H. Baltes, Kambiz Moez, C.J.M. Verhoeven, Luís B. Oliveira, Qiu Shui-sheng, Laleh Najafizadeh, Jorge Fernandes, Manuel M. Silva and N.T. Tchamov and has published in prestigious journals such as Applied Physics Letters, IEEE Journal of Solid-State Circuits and Journal of Sound and Vibration.
